Oil Prices Skyrocket over $135.00 a Barrel before Dipping
The price per barrel of oil reached another historic high today. Oil futures pulled back a little after reaching a record high level of $135.00 per barrel. New York light sweet crude hit $135.09 per barrel and Brent North Sea oil reached $135.14 a barrel. "It seems there is no stopping to soaring oil prices," said Andrey Kryuchenkov at the Sucden brokerage in London. "Investors doubt that the market will be able to meet ever growing demand in the long run, with booming emerging market economies underpinning robust demand for energy," he added.
